One of the tactics mentioned in the report is called “sale-leaseback.” This is a common practice where a company sells an asset, in this case, a data center, and then leases it back from the buyer. This allows Meta to free up a substantial amount of cash while still maintaining control over the data center.

Another method used by Meta is capitalizing certain costs. As a company invests in a new project, it incurs various expenses, such as construction costs and equipment purchases. These costs are typically expensed, meaning they are deducted from the company’s earnings, which can impact its financial statements. However, by capitalizing these costs, Meta is able to spread them over a longer period, resulting in a more favorable financial outlook.
